    Walking in, you can tell this is one of those spots that the locals really love. It has a humble, no-frills feel, but the focus is clearly on serving generous, flavorful food at reasonable prices. The portion sizes were huge, and just about every table had plates piled high with food that looked great. Service was quick and the food came out fast, which made the experience even better. I ordered their egg foo young to see how they do it, and it came out fluffy and light without feeling heavy or greasy. The gravy had great flavor and wasn't overly salty, but what I appreciated most was that they served it over their egg fried rice, which had a noticeable wok hei that tied everything together really well. The wings were good and meaty, but I wasn't a big fan of the thick batter. While they tasted fine, it made them feel more like chicken fingers than wings, which just isn't my preference. The inside of the restaurant could use a deeper cleaning, but the food definitely makes up for it. There's indoor seating, and parking is mostly on the street. However, there's also a lot near the Walgreens right out front if you need something easier. If you're in the area and looking for a solid meal with big portions, this spot is worth checking out.

    We have been coming to Suily's Cafe for many years and it has remained one of our most reliable spots for good Chinese food at a great value. Simon has always been fantastic and welcoming, and the service overall is friendly and efficient. This is the kind of place that does not try to be trendy or flashy. It focuses on doing the basics right and doing them consistently well. Want great Chinese food come here. The food is always delicious no matter what you order. Everything comes out fast and piping hot, and the portions are generous for the price. The Hong Tao Yee soup is a must. It is an egg flower soup topped with fried wontons and it is pure comfort food. The rice plates are all solid and come with an abundance of food, making them a great option when you are hungry. The salt and pepper chicken wings are another favorite and always hit the spot. They also offer party trays, which makes this a dependable option for larger orders and gatherings. The atmosphere is classic old school Chinese restaurant. Lazy Susan on the table tea served right when you sit sugar dispenser and red cap soy sauce bottle on the table all the signs of a classic spot done right. The space is small and can feel cramped due to limited seating, but that is part of the charm. You come here for the food, not the decor. Parking is street parking or available across the street at Walgreens, which makes it manageable. Overall Suily's Cafe delivers quality consistency and value every single time. Affordable comfort food done right and a true neighborhood staple.

    Came here specifically for the Dry Pot, a brothless version of hot pot where everything gets stir…read morefried and simmered together. Noodles, meats, veggies, chiles, aromatics. No water, just pure concentrated flavor. The restaurant gets its name from simmering, one of the essential Chinese cooking techniques, and you can taste that philosophy across the whole menu. The Dry Pot lived up to the hype, but the real surprise was the skewers. Beef, lamb, and chicken, intensely flavorful and rich. I can't stop thinking about them. The potstickers were also way better than expected. Usually a throwaway order at most places, but here they were juicy and packed with flavor. The beef pancakes were fantastic. Golden and crispy on the outside, juicy flavor bomb on thes inside. Both crunchy and a little chewy (in the good way). Came back a few weeks later with friends and ordered the whole grilled fish, which I'd been eyeing since my first visit. It looked magnificent, but it didn't really pop the way the other dishes did. If you love fish it's worth trying, but the dry pot, skewers, beef pancakes, and dumplings are the stars here. We also got a few veggie dishes which were all great accompaniments...but nobody is here for the veggies. A few practical notes. They have a beer tap but it doesn't work, so if you're into beer, they've got a few options by the bottle. Parking is easy since it's in the Serramonte Center, and you can combine it with a trip to Jagalchi, Target, or whatever else you need. Both times I came there was plenty of seating. I'll be back soon, and next time I'm getting the dry pot with their handmade noodles.

    We (18 of us) came here for a family dim sum lunch without reservations at 11am on a Saturday and…read morewas lucky enough to be seated at 2 large tables. They are located in a strip mall near several different food places, bakery, and a bowling alley. This is a solid dim sum place, with no frills and reasonable prices. You order off a printed menu that's in Chinese with tiny English subtitles. You can also order off their regular menu if you want to supplement the dim sum dishes. Their food is very good, and some dishes were excellent. The service was pretty quick, and before we knew it, all our dishes were out with almost no room on the lazy Susan. The standouts for me were: + Steamed custard buns (piggy buns) - I ordered these for the kiddies, but dang they are so good. The custard filling is so velvety, it's almost like pudding. I think I detected a hint of coconut too - yum. + Beef chow fun - this had a really good wok flavor and the noodles were less wide than most. The noodles didn't clump either, and the bean sprouts were still crispy. + Roasted pork belly - the skin was so crispy and the pork was juicy. We ordered most of the basic dishes like har gaw, sui mai, noodle rolls, turnip cake, stuffed eggplant, chicken feet, etc. and they were all above average. My only complaint is if you don't read Chinese, the menu is a little hard to navigate. The English subtitles are so small that if you're looking for something, you have to scan the front and back of the menu trying to find the item. I was looking for sticky rice in lotus leaf, but found sticky rice roll and thought it was the same thing. It wasn't. The sticky rice roll was not bad, but I found the rice drier than when it's in lotus leaf. We ordered a few things by mistake because the English subtitles were not that descriptive. Overall, a great alternative to more popular places like Koi Palace. The menu may not be as creative as Koi, but you don't have to deal with the lines and you still get great food.
